Understanding Holographic Displays

Holographic displays are a leap forward in visual technology, allowing images to appear three-dimensional without needing special glasses. These displays manipulate light to create a light field that viewers perceive as real and tangible.

How Do Holographic Displays Work?

At the core of holographic displays is the principle of light diffraction. By using lasers or LEDs, these systems reconstruct a light field, which simulates the way light would naturally bounce off objects. This allows the viewer to perceive depth and perspective changes as they move around the display.

The Evolution of Holographic Technology

Since its inception in the 1940s, holography has transformed from a niche scientific tool into a mainstream visual medium. From the initial use of lasers to create simple holograms to today’s advanced digital displays, the journey of holographic technology has been marked by continuous innovation.

Key Milestones in Holographic Display Development

  1. 1960s: The introduction of laser technology, which enabled the creation of the first holograms.
  2. 1980s: The advent of computer-generated holography, allowing for more complex and precise images.
  3. 2000s: Digital holography emerged, enhancing image clarity and accessibility for commercial use.
  4. Today: Integration with augmented reality (AR) and virtual reality (VR) technologies, expanding the applications of holography across industries.

Current Applications of Holographic Displays

Holographic displays are not just a futuristic concept; they’re being actively used in several key industries today, enhancing the way we interact with visual content.

Medical Field

In the medical field, holographic displays have become invaluable tools for visualizing complex anatomical structures. Surgeons can now plan and practice complex procedures in a virtual environment, improving precision and outcomes. Medical students benefit from interactive 3D models that enhance their learning experience.

Entertainment and Media

The entertainment industry has embraced holography to create immersive experiences. From concerts featuring holographic performances of legendary artists to interactive storytelling in video games, holographic displays offer a new dimension to entertainment that captivates audiences worldwide.

Retail and Advertising

In retail, holographic displays are used to create engaging shopping experiences that attract and retain customers. Dynamic holographic advertisements can capture the attention of passersby, while in-store displays allow consumers to interact with products in innovative ways, enhancing the shopping experience.

Challenges and Opportunities

Despite their potential, holographic displays face challenges such as high production costs and technical limitations. However, ongoing advancements in artificial intelligence and optics are paving the way for broader adoption, making these displays more accessible and cost-effective.
